Jonathan Knight Walks Off Stage Halfway Through New Kids On The Block's Concert
Music

The singer, agitated since the start of their show, walks off midway and does not return for the rest of the concert.

AceShowbiz - During a New Kids On The Block concert on Thursday night, April 4 at the iHeartRadio Theatre in New York City, the boyband's member Jonathan Knight walked off the stage halfway through their hour-long performance. He made his exit as the group was about to sing the ballad "Survive Again", where the 44-year-old singer supposedly sings a part in.

As brother Jordan Knight, Donnie Wahlberg, Danny Wood and Joey McIntyre got ready to sing the new song from their album "10", Jonathan positioned himself behind his sibling, prompting McIntyre to chide Jordan to pull his brother up in front. Looking visibly agitated, Jonathan just continued to look down and pace around onstage as Wahlberg tried to make him feel comfortable by joking that one of the fans watching even took out her kids' college fund to buy tickets to the show.

Despite his bandmates' encouragement and the crowd's cheers of support, Jonathan walked off stage and never returned again for the rest of the gig. The incident was linked by some to a particularly difficult bout with social anxiety, a disorder that he has had since his childhood and something which he had openly talked to Oprah Winfrey about in an interview back in 2001.

After the show, Jonathan tweeted, "I'm sorry," and was back on his feet the next morning, singing "We Own Tonight" on the "Today" show with the rest of NKOTB without any problems.
